Footnotes
THE GIANTS CANDY dueled for the lead off the rail inside a rival then moved inward, cleared outer foe midway around the bend, responded when asked in the lane and drew off while ridden out to the wire. NAISMITH forwardly placed along the inside, chased on the fence to the stretch, moved out a bit in the lane, could not make any headway on the winner but was clearly second best. QUAGMIRE MAGIC tracked off the rail then outside a rival into the turn, rounded the bend two to three wide, steered out in the lane and was along for the show. MOBE TOWN stalked the dueling leaders outside a rival, chased two wide around the bend, could not produce a bid and got outfinished for third. OUTGUNNED angled in while trailing early then went inside a rival on the backstretch, saved ground at the back through the turn and failed to menace. DES DOIGTS held a short advantage dueling for the lead from outside, chased after the winner midway around the bend from the two path and folded in the lane.
